Special Report: Exclusive Interview with B.C. Premier John Horgan

Vista Radio conducted another exclusive interview with B.C. Premier John Horgan on Tuesday, discussing the COVID-19 pandemic and the Phase 2 of the Province’s Restart Plan.

In the interview, a number of topics were touched on including:

  • Students returning to school part-time on June 1st
  • Phase 2 of the B.C. Restart Plan
  • Racist activity in the province during COVID-19
  • The re-opening of provincial parks and historic sites
  • Forestry sector pre and post-pandemic
  • How the B.C.’s “new normal” could impact the 2021 election
  • B.C.’s desire to host NHL regular season and playoff games
